Ram Navami is an important event in the Hindu calendar, as it commemorates the birth of Lord Rama, one of the most revered deities in Hinduism. The festival is celebrated across India and by Hindus worldwide, with people coming together to participate in various religious and cultural activities. The celebrations often include prayers, processions, and traditional dances, as well as the sharing of delicious food and sweets with friends and family.
